HP Pavilion 15 (15-ak020nr) in-depth review

Well, you don't see that every day. HP revealed its gaming variant of the well-known Pavilion 15 notebook some time ago, but now we finally have the chance to see what all the fuss is about. Basically, the Pavilion 15 Gaming Notebook looks and feels like the normal Pavilion 15, but adds some extra finishing touches in the design department and, of course, packs more powerful hardware that can handle some gaming.However, this notebook comes at an oddly high price. Pros

  • Unique design and good build quality
  • Relatively thin (28.96 mm) and light chassis (2.32 kg)
  • Excellent keyboard experience
  • Good cooling system that keeps the internals and outer chassis cool
  • М.2 SSD slot

Cons

  • Unsatisfying GPU performance for the asking price and the use of DDR3 RAM instead of DDR4
  • Underwhelming battery life
  • Low sRGB coverage, low contrast ratio, low maximum brightness
  • Main cooling vent placement is impractical
  • PWM from 0 to 99% screen brightness
